Archivo .htaccess en WordPress: Qué es y cómo ayuda al SEO

El archivo .htaccess es una herramienta imprescindible en el desarrollo web, además como profesionales de SEO, comprender qué es y cómo emplearlo puede ayudarnos a mejorar los sitios web y aumentar su posicionamiento.

Si quieres descubrir los secretos del archivo .htaccess en WordPress te recomendamos que sigas leyendo. ¡Vamos a ello!

¿Qué es el archivo .htaccess en WordPress?

El archivo .htaccess es un fichero vital utilizado por los servidores web basados en Apache y que te permite realizar cambios en la configuración de tu web sin necesidad de editar los archivos de configuración del servidor.

Esto significa que puede utilizarse para hacer que el servidor se comporte de una manera determinada.

Cada función es simplemente una línea de texto, o código, que le dice al servidor qué hacer y puedes añadir o cambiar funcionalidades añadiendo o modificando el código en el archivo .htaccess.

Aunque Apache es uno de los servidores más comunes y ampliamente recomendados debido a su flexibilidad y potencia, WordPress también puede funcionar en otros servidores como Nginx, LiteSpeed, y Microsoft IIS, entre otros.

Htaccess es la abreviatura de Hypertext Access y el punto delante significa que es un archivo oculto.

Importancia del archivo .htaccess en tu web

¿Te has preguntado alguna vez cómo pequeños cambios en tu sitio web pueden tener un gran impacto en la visibilidad de tu web y en su seguridad?

El archivo .htaccess juega un papel fundamental en la administración de una página web con WordPress. A través de una configuración adecuada, es posible mejorar significativamente el SEO y reforzar su seguridad.

➡️ Te puede interesar→ SEO para WordPress. El manual completo que necesitas.

El fichero .htaccess actúa gestionando cómo se procesan las solicitudes en tu servidor, lo que permite implementar desde redirecciones eficientes hasta medidas de seguridad avanzadas.

En esencia, el .htaccess es un archivo de configuración empleado por los servidores web Apache. Se encuentra en la raíz de tu sitio WordPress y permite definir reglas que afectan cómo el servidor maneja las solicitudes de entrada.

A continuación, te proporcionaremos una guía detallada para configurar y optimizar el archivo .htaccess en WordPress, abarcando desde conceptos básicos hasta estrategias avanzadas.

Esta guía te ayudará a asegurar que tu sitio web no solo atraiga a los motores de búsqueda, sino que también se mantenga seguro frente a amenazas potenciales.

.htaccess WordPress

Imagen generada con IA

¿Dónde está el fichero .htaccess en WordPress?

Ahora que conoces la importancia del archivo .htaccess, es posible que te preguntes dónde se encuentra exactamente.

Este archivo suele estar ubicado en el directorio raíz de tu instalación de WordPress, junto a otros archivos fundamentales como wp-config.php y wp-content.

Un aspecto particular del archivo .htaccess es que, por defecto, suele estar oculto. Esto significa que no aparecerá visiblemente a menos que ajustes la configuración de tu cliente FTP o el administrador de archivos en tu cPanel para que muestre los archivos ocultos.

Esto se debe a que los sistemas Unix, como los que corren muchos servidores web, prefijan con un punto (.) a los archivos y directorios para ocultarlos por defecto en la vista estándar.

Si tras buscar sigues sin encontrar el archivo .htaccess, no te preocupes. En algunos casos, WordPress no genera este archivo automáticamente hasta que se realiza una acción que lo requiere, como la personalización de los enlaces permanentes.

Sin embargo, tienes la opción de crearlo manualmente, un proceso sencillo que te contamos a continuación.

Pasos para crear .htacces en WordPress

Este proceso es bastante sencillo. Solo necesitas abrir un editor de texto, como Notepad en Windows o TextEdit en macOS, y crear un archivo nuevo. Guarda este archivo vacío con el nombre “.htaccess”. Es importante no olvidar el punto al inicio del nombre, ya que indica al servidor que se trata de un archivo de configuración especial.

Una vez originado, debes subir este archivo al directorio raíz de tu instalación de WordPress. Esto se puede hacer fácilmente mediante un cliente FTP o utilizando el administrador de archivos proporcionado por tu servicio de hosting a través del cPanel.

Administrador de archivos .htaccess

Una vez que accedas al administrador de archivos podrás encontrar el nombre “.htaccess”, como te mostramos a continuación.

Encontrar archivo htaccess

✍ Te puede interesar→ Cómo elegir el mejor hosting WordPress.

¿Cómo podemos editarlo?

Modificar el archivo .htaccess es un proceso sencillo, pero que requiere de especial atención, ya que nuestra web podría dejar de comportarse correctamente si no lo hacemos bien.

Es esencial realizar una copia de seguridad del fichero .htaccess antes de hacer cualquier cambio. De esta manera, si ocurre algún error, podremos restaurar fácilmente la versión previa.

Para editar el archivo, basta con abrirlo en un editor de texto plano. Dentro de este archivo, tienes la libertad de añadir nuevas reglas, modificar las existentes o eliminar aquellas que ya no sean necesarias.

Por ejemplo, si necesitas redirigir el tráfico de una URL antigua a otra nueva, añadir unas líneas de código específicas a través del .htaccess puede lograr este objetivo de forma directa y sin complicaciones.

Una vez que comprendas cómo gestionar y ajustar el archivo .htaccess, estarás en una posición favorable para aprovechar su potencial al máximo, mejorando tanto el SEO como la seguridad de tu sitio en WordPress.

Configuración del .htaccess para mejorar el SEO

Configurar adecuadamente el archivo .htaccess es crucial para mejorar el SEO de nuestra web. Este archivo te permite implementar redirecciones 301, que son esenciales cuando mueves contenido de una URL a otra para evitar enlaces rotos. Estos enlaces pueden dañar tu posicionamiento en los motores de búsqueda porque afectan negativamente la experiencia del usuario.

Al utilizar redirecciones 301 en tu .htaccess, le indicas a los motores de búsqueda que una página se ha movido permanentemente a una nueva ubicación, transfiriendo la mayor parte del valor de SEO a la nueva URL.

Además, el .htaccess puede ser usado para mejorar la velocidad de carga de tu sitio mediante la compresión de archivos y la habilitación de caché del navegador. Es un factor muy importante para el SEO, ya que los sitios rápidos tienden a tener tasas de rebote más bajas y a retener a los usuarios por más tiempo.

SEO .htaccess en WordPress

Imagen generada con IA

Relevancia de las redirecciones en htaccess

Las redirecciones son una parte esencial de la gestión del SEO, especialmente en casos de reestructuración de un sitio web o al eliminar páginas obsoletas. El archivo .htaccess facilita la implementación de redirecciones 301, como hemos comentado anteriormente, que son el tipo de redirección permanente preferido para mantener la autoridad de la página original.

Para crear una redirección 301 en el .htaccess, simplemente necesitas agregar una línea de código por cada URL que desees redirigir. Este método es eficiente y directo, asegurando que los usuarios y los motores de búsqueda sean dirigidos a la página correcta.

Conclusiones de .htaccess en WordPress

El archivo .htaccess en WordPress es una herramienta poderosa para cualquier administrador de sitio web enfocado en mejorar el SEO y la seguridad. A través de una configuración cuidadosa, puedes optimizar tu sitio para motores de búsqueda, mejorar la experiencia del usuario, y proteger tu sitio contra accesos no autorizados.

Implementar cambios en el .htaccess debe hacerse con precaución, ya que errores en la configuración pueden resultar en problemas de acceso al sitio. Por ello, siempre se recomienda realizar una copia de seguridad antes de hacer cualquier modificación.

Finalmente, es importante recordar que el SEO es una estrategia a largo plazo. La optimización del archivo .htaccess es solo una parte de un enfoque integral que incluye contenido de calidad, una buena experiencia de usuario, y las estrategias de link building.

Con paciencia y dedicación, el .htaccess puede ser una herramienta valiosa en tu arsenal de SEO.

Si quieres sacarle mayor partido a tu sitio web a través del archivo .htaccess en WordPress, podemos ayudarte. Contacta con nosotros, ¿hablamos?

Escrito por:

Raúl Ramírez

Raúl Ramírez

Informático de vocación y apasionado del SEO, viajar y bucear. Me encanta explorar lo desconocido, ya sea sumergiéndome en las profundidades del océano o desentrañando los secretos del posicionamiento en buscadores.
Raúl Ramírez

Raúl Ramírez

Informático de vocación y apasionado del SEO, viajar y bucear. Me encanta explorar lo desconocido, ya sea sumergiéndome en las profundidades del océano o desentrañando los secretos del posicionamiento en buscadores.
¿Que necesitas saber?

Descarga nuestro EBook gratuito

GUÍA SOBRE SEO PROFESIONAL

Un caso práctico para enseñarte cómo mejorar tu posicionamiento web